According to foreign media reports, the reboot of "The Lord of the Rings" movie is in full swing. Earlier this year, Warner Bros. film chiefs Mike De Luca and Pam Abdi visited New Zealand to reconnect with Peter Jackson and discuss future films. Warner and the Swedish Embresser Group still own the film rights. Their stories focus on the Third Age, and the new films are expected to be about Gandalf, Bilbo and Aragorn. |
